已阅读5页,还剩4页未读, 继续免费阅读
版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
第四章第四章 嵌入式操作系统嵌入式操作系统 一 填空 1 一般来说 嵌入式操作系统中的任务具有 等待 执行 和 就绪 三种基 本状态 2 Linux 下设备文件所在路径为 dev 存放内部命令的所在路径为 bin 挂载的文件路径为 mnt 3 LINUX 的文件系统采用的是 多级 目录 最上层是 根目录 4 在 Linux 操作系统中 设备都是通过特殊的 文件 来访问 5 超级用户的用户名为 root 二 选择题 1 使用 Host Target 联合开发嵌入式应用 B 不是必须的 A 宿主机B 银河麒麟操作系统 C 目标机D 交叉编译器 2 某文件的所有者拥有全部权限 组内的权限为可执行可写 组外成员的权限为只执行 则该文件的权限为 D A 467B 674C 476D 764 3 linux 下删除文件命令为 D A mkdirB rmdirC mvD rm 4 为了查找出当前用户运行的所有进程的信息 我们可以使用 命令 A ps aB ps uC ls aD ls l 5 LINUX 支持网络文件系统 NFS 下列哪个命令实现了将位于 192 168 1 4 机器上的 opt sirnfs 目录挂载到本机 mnt sirnfs 下 A A mount t nfs 192 168 1 4 opt sirnfs mnt sirnfs B mount t nfs mnt sirnfs 192 168 1 4 opt sirnfs C mount nfs t 192 168 1 4 opt sirnfs mnt sirnfs D mount nfs t mnt sirnfs 192 168 1 4 opt sirnfs 6 当我们与某远程网络连接不上时 就需要跟踪路由查看 以便了解在网络的什么位置出 现了问题 满足该目的的命令是 B A ping B ifconfig C traceroute D netstat 7 使用命令 chmod 的数字设置 可以改变 C A 文件的访问特权 B 目录的访问特权 C 文件 目录的访问特权 8 显示当前目录中的全部文件 相应命令为 B A ls B ls a C ls l 9 删除文件命令为 D A mkdir B rmdir C mv D rm 10 对于 tar gz 结尾的文件 采用下面哪个命令进行解压缩操作 A A tar xvzf B tar jxvf C tar czvf D tar jcvf 11 对于 ln 命令 下列哪项说法是不正确的 A ln 命令会保持每一处链接文件的同步性 B 软链接在用户选定的位置上生成一个文件的镜像 C ln 命令的链接文件不会重复占用磁盘空间 D 硬链接会在用户选定的位置上生成一个和源文件大小相同的文件 三 命令题 1 试写出对应的 Linux 命令 实现在根目录下创建目录 my123 转到该路径下 利用 VI 编辑器创建文件 welcome txt 保存退出后 查看该文件内容 将其搬移到 usr 下 然后删 除此路径 cd mkdir my123 cd my123 vi welcome txt cat welcome txt mv root my123 welcome cd usr rm my123 2 试写出对应的 Linux 命令 实现查看 U 盘是否已出现在设备文件中 假如设备名为 SDB1 则在 mnt 下创建路径 myusb 将 U 盘挂载在此路径下 查看 U 盘内容 最后将其卸 载 fdisle dev mkdir mnt myusb mount dev sdb mnt myusb ls mnt myusb l vmount mnt myusb 四 读程序 写出程序运行结果 thread c define THREAD NUMBER3 define REPEAT NUMBER3 define DELAY TIME LEVELS10 0 void thrd func void arg int thrd num int arg int delay time 0 int count 0 printf Thread d is starting n thrd num for count 0 count REPEAT NUMBER count delay time count 1 sleep delay time printf tThread d job d delay d n thrd num count delay time printf Thread d finished n thrd num pthread exit NULL int main void pthread t thread THREAD NUMBER int no 0 res void thrd ret srand time NULL for no 0 no THREAD NUMBER no res pthread create if res 0 printf Create thread d failed n no exit res printf Create treads success n Waiting for threads to finish n for no 0 no THREAD NUMBER no res pthread join thread no if res printf Thread d joined n no else printf Thread d join failed n no return 0 五 main c mytool1 c mytool2 c mytool1 h mytool2 h 位于同一目录下 源代码如下所 示 mytool1 c include mytool1 h void mytool1 print char print str printf This is mytool1 print s n print str mytool1 h ifndef MYTOOL 1 H define MYTOOL 1 H void mytool1 print char print str endif mytool2 c include mytool2 h void mytool2 print char print str printf This is mytool2 print s n print str mytool2 h ifndef MYTOOL 2 H define MYTOOL 2 H void mytool2 print char print str endif main c include mytool1 h include mytool2 h int main int argc char argv mytool1 print hello mytool2 print hello 要求编写 Makefile 文件实现对这两个文件的编译 Makefile
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- T/DZJN 300-2024富锶矿物质净水机
- 2025-2026学年统编版(新教材)初一语文上学期期末质量检测卷附答案
- 初中科学知识点归纳
- 出纳实训心得体会
- 原子核与放射性
- 群体心理与群体行为
- 脑出血并颅内血肿微创术后病人护理查房
- 临床试验远程监查与药物滥用监测的数据协同
- 成本管理论文开题报告
- 某行业的现状与改进效果分析
- 【语文】北京市前门小学三年级上册期末复习试题(含答案)
- 2025年烟花爆竹经营单位安全生产考试练习题附答案
- 2025年云南交投集团下属公路建设公司生产人员招聘(8人)考试笔试参考题库附答案解析
- 《七年级上册历史第一单元综合复习》课件
- 2025年防护员考试题库及答案
- 2025年区块链赋能新型智慧城市建设研究报告
- (2025年)井下电工供用电试题及答案
- 2026届新高考语文热点冲刺复习:古今异义和一词多义
- 零碳产业园区规划方案
- 新产品导入生产管理
- 工业循环水检测与化验方法详解
评论
0/150
提交评论